Bossier Bearkats top Minden to advance to Saturday’s LHSAA D-II championship game

An incredible performance by Bossier’s TJ Bunnery vaulted the Bossier Bearkats into their home away from home — an LHSAA state championship game — after getting past Minden 51-35 Thursday afternoon in the LHSAA Non-Select Division II semifinal contest in Lake Charles’ Burton Coliseum.

Bunnery collected a double-double of 18 rebounds and 10 points to give the Bearkats (22-10) a chance at a second state title in three years after a stunning reversal of their 2024-25 season. Bossier was 6-10 with no clear vision of what the team needed to do near the start of the new year.

“It really feels good based on where we came from,” coach Justin Collins said. “We had some people we had to remove, but these guys kept fighting and let other things take care of themselves.”
